本文摘要(由AI生成):
ANSYS作为一款功能强大的仿真软件,其模块众多且复杂,初学者难以迅速掌握。然而,通过熟悉主要模块(前处理、求解、通用后处理和时程后处理)及其相关命令,如几何建模、网格划分、加载与约束以及结果处理等,可以加速上手过程。特别是通过命令操作而非点菜单,能更有效地掌握ANSYS。要精通ANSYS并在土木工程中应用,还需深入学习其操作、力学基础、有限元基础及结构工程知识。因此,学习ANSYS的难易程度取决于个人的学习深度和要求。
ANSYS模块众多,功能庞大,若想短时间内掌握其某个模块都是困难的。然而,如果能够快速上手操作,继而再深度修炼直至融会贯通,可能是学习的上策。对于初学者而言,使用命令操作较点菜单或许更容易上手。虽然ANSYS命令很多,但有些可能从不会用到,一如AutoCAD的一些命令功能。因此,这里将适宜结构分析类快速入门的操作与命令介绍如下。
需要了解四个模块,也可以说是分析步骤。因为有些命令可在任何模块中执行,而有些命令则必须在某个模块下执行。这四个模块及进入命令为:
/PREP7---前处理,主要用于几何建模、网格划分、施加边界条件等;
/SOLU---求解,主要定义求解类型、求解选项、施加边界条件等;
/POST1---通用后处理,主要用于结果处理,如显示变形、应力等;
/POST26---时程后处理,主要用于变量(结果)定义与处理。
K---创建关键点(Keypoint);
L---通过关键点创建线(Line);
LFILLT---创建倒角线;
A---通过关键点创建面(Area);
V---通过关键点创建体(Volume);
AL---通过线创建面;
BCL4---在工作平面上创建矩形面或长方体;
CYL4---在工作平面上创建圆面(环面)或圆柱体(空心);
xPLOT---绘图显示图素(x=K、L、A或V,简写x=KLAV);
xLIST---列表显示图素(x=KLAV);
xGEN---复 制或移动图素(x=KLAV);
xDRAG---拖拉创建x级图素(x=LAV);
xROTAT---旋转创建x级图素(x=LAV);
KSYMM、LSYMM、ARSYM、VSYMM---镜像图素;
xSEL---图素的选择(x=KLAV);
布尔运算的几个命令:加运算(AADD,VADD)、减运算(ASBA、VSBV)、切分(LSBW、ASBW、VSBW)、粘接(AGLUE、VGLUE)
ET---定义单元类型;
MP---定义材料属性;
SECTYPE/SECDATA---定义梁截面或壳厚度或杆面积等;
R---定义实常数;
xATT---赋予几何图素单元属性(x=KLAV);
MSHAPE、MSHKEY---选择单元形状与网格类型;
ESIZE---单元尺寸控制;
xMESH---划分网格(x=KLAV);
D、DK、DL、DA---在节点、关键点、线、面上施加约束;
F、FK---在节点、关键点上施加集中荷载;
SFBEAM、SFA---在梁单元、面施加分布荷载;
ACEL---施加惯性荷载(加速度);
ANTYPE---定义分析类型,主要有静力STATIC (0)、屈曲分析BUCKLE(1)、模态分析MODAL(2)、瞬态分析TRANS(4)等等;
SOLVE--- 求解命令;
不同分析类型有不同的求解选项,可参考相关资料。
PLNSOL、PRNSOL---显示节点结果;
ETABLE、PRETAB---定义单元表、显示单元表结果等;
NSOL---定义节点结果为变量;
PLVAR---绘制变量曲线。
熟悉上述主要命令可很快入门操作,当然也可结合LOG文件学习。但要掌握ANSYS操作并能在土木工程中应用,不但要深入学习ANSYS操作与使用,还需要有力学基础、有限元基础、结构工程基础等知识。因此,学习ANSYS的深度和要求不同,会有:
ANSYS难吗?不难!
ANSYS不难嘛?难!